For starters, that's why those movies can get away with a PG rating - because the faceless underlings who get mowed down lack any defining human characteristics. Compare with Revenge of the Sith (which got a PG - 13 rating), in which the viewer is treated to the brutal massacre of Jedi who look like clearly defined individuals, among other things.

Also lasers = no blood, except for when Obi-Wan cuts that guy's arm off in the cantina ...


Which is weird because doesn't the lightsaber immediately cauterize(sp?) any wound? So there shouldn't be blood right?
